Regional
Rural Banks In India

|
Rural banking in India started
since the establishment of banking sector in India. Rural Banks in those
days mainly focussed upon the agro sector. Regional rural banks in India
penetrated every corner of the country and extended a helping hand in
the growth process of the country.
SBI has 30 Regional Rural Banks in India known as RRBs. The rural banks
of SBI is spread in 13 states extending from Kashmir to Karnataka and
Himachal Pradesh to North East. The total number of SBIs Regional Rural
Banks in India branches is 2349 (16%). Till date in rural banking in
India, there are 14,475 rural banks in the country of which 2126 (91%)
are located in remote rural areas.
Apart from SBI, there are other few banks which functions for the
development of the rural areas in India. Few of them are as follows.
Haryana State Cooperative Apex Bank Limited
The Haryana State Cooperative Apex Bank Ltd. commonly called as
HARCOBANK plays a vital role in rural banking in the economy of Haryana
State and has been providing aids and financing farmers, rural artisans,
agricultural labourers, entrepreneurs, etc. in the state and giving
service to its depositors.
NABARD
National Bank for Agriculture and Rural Development (NABARD) is a
development bank in the sector of Regional Rural Banks in India. It
provides and regulates credit and gives service for the promotion and
development of rural sectors mainly agriculture, small scale industries,
cottage and village industries, handicrafts. It also finance rural
crafts and other allied rural economic activities to promote integrated
rural development. It helps in securing rural prosperity and its
connected matters.

United Bank of India
United Bank of India (UBI) also plays an important role in regional
rural banks. It has expanded its branch network in a big way to actively
participate in the developmental of the rural and semi-urban areas in
conformity with the objectives of nationalisation.
Syndicate Bank
Syndicate Bank was firmly rooted in rural India as rural banking and
have a clear vision of future India by understanding the grassroot
realities. Its progress has been abreast of the phase of progressive
banking in India especially in rural banks.
